Questions for your doctor

Preparing questions in advance can help patients have more meaningful discussions with their physicians regarding their conditions. Patients may wish to ask their doctor or healthcare professional the following questions about appetite loss and cancer:

  1. How will I know if I am becoming malnourished?

  2. Which tests will I need to determine the cause of my malnutrition?

  3. What are the chances I will develop anorexia with my type of cancer?

  4. Are there any ways I can prevent developing anorexia?

  5. Will my treatments likely interfere with my eating and nutrition?

  6. What can be done if I experience difficulties tolerating food?

  7. Are there nutritional supplements that I can take?

  8. If I have a poor appetite, which drugs might help me?

  9. Will my appetite return after my cancer treatments?

  10. What factors will determine if I need a feeding tube?

  11. If I need a feeding tube, what type will I have?

  12. Can you refer me to a dietician who can help me with my meals?
